Road cycling routes around Navaridas traverse the Rioja Alavesa region, characterized by extensive vineyards and rolling hills. The landscape is shaped by the Ebro River basin to the south and the Sierra de Cantabria mountains to the north, offering varied terrain. Roads are generally well-maintained, providing smooth surfaces for cyclists. This area provides a blend of scenic beauty and cycling infrastructure.

The medieval town of Laguardia, which is worth seeing, is located in the famous wine region of Rioja Alavesa on the left bank of the River Ebro. The old town, surrounded by city walls, is one of the most beautiful in the southern Basque Country

Frequently Asked Questions

What kind of terrain can I expect when road cycling around Navaridas?

Road cycling around Navaridas offers a diverse landscape. You'll primarily encounter rolling hills and vast vineyards, characteristic of the Rioja Alavesa region. To the north, the dramatic Sierra de Cantabria mountains provide more challenging ascents and panoramic views, while routes along the Ebro River basin offer flatter sections. The roads are generally well-maintained, ensuring smooth rides.

What are some notable landmarks or attractions I can see along the road cycling routes?

The region is rich in attractions. You can cycle past modern wineries like Bodegas Ysios, explore charming medieval villages such as Laguardia, or visit historical sites like the Dolmen of the Witch's Hut. Many routes also offer views of the Sierra de Cantabria mountains and the Ebro River basin.

What is the best time of year to go road cycling in Navaridas?

The Rioja Alavesa region, including Navaridas, is generally pleasant for cycling for much of the year. Spring and autumn offer ideal temperatures and beautiful scenery with blooming vineyards or harvest colors. Summers can be warm but are still popular, especially in the mornings or late afternoons. Winters are milder than in many other regions, making it possible to cycle year-round, though some higher mountain passes might be affected by weather.
